  • Page 4: Quick Install Guide

    Quick install guide The IXH610 can be installed in any compliant PCI Express x8 or x16, Gen1, Gen2 or Gen3 slot. The IXH610 does not support slot sizes less than an x8 slot. Note: Static electricity from your clothes or work environment can damage your PCI Express adapter card or your PC.
  • Page 5: Cable Connections

    Cable connections The IXH610 requires a x8 iPass™ or PCI Express standard cable. A single x8 cable is used to connect to other devices including transparent I/O devices, another PC with an IXH610 or IXH620 card, or an IXS600 8 port switch.

  • Page 15: Installation

    Express Gen2 and Gen1 signaling. NOTE: A Gen2 slot is recommended as it typically double the performance compared to a Gen1 slot. The IXH610 is a x8 card so no additional performance can be obtained using a x16 slot. The IXH610 can be installed in a PCI Express Gen3 slot but will operate at Gen2 speed.
